Comprehensive Oil vs Water-Based Comparison

Characteristic Oil-Based Polyurethane Water-Based Polyurethane
Durability Superior scratch and impact resistance Good protection, requires more coats
Drying Time 4-8 hours between coats 2-4 hours between coats
Color Effect Adds warm amber tone, darkens over time Crystal clear, maintains natural color
Odor Level Strong chemical smell, needs ventilation Minimal odor, indoor-friendly
Cleanup Mineral spirits required Soap and water cleanup
Cost Range $45-65 per gallon $65-120 per gallon

Oil-Based Polyurethane Advantages

Oil-based finishes excel in high-traffic environments where durability trumps convenience. Their thick, protective coating withstands years of daily use while developing a rich patina that many craftsmen prefer. The slower drying time allows for better flow and leveling, resulting in smoother finishes with fewer visible brush marks. Professional furniture makers often choose oil-based formulas for dining tables and kitchen surfaces that face constant wear.

✓ Oil-Based Benefits

  • Maximum durability for heavy-use surfaces
  • Self-leveling properties reduce brush marks
  • Enhanced wood grain appearance
  • Fewer coats needed for full protection
  • Better heat resistance for dining tables
  • Cost-effective for large projects

✗ Oil-Based Challenges

  • Extended drying times slow project completion
  • Strong odors require ventilation
  • Color changes may not suit light woods
  • Solvent cleanup increases complexity
  • Temperature sensitivity affects application

Usage-Based Selection Criteria

Different table applications demand different performance characteristics. A bedroom nightstand faces entirely different challenges than a kitchen dining table, requiring adjusted finish selections that prioritize appropriate protection levels. Understanding usage patterns helps you avoid over-engineering light-duty applications or under-protecting high-stress surfaces.

Usage Level Examples Recommended Type Key Features
Heavy Use Kitchen tables, dining room furniture Oil-based polyurethane Maximum durability, heat resistance
Medium Use Coffee tables, desks, side tables High-quality water-based Good protection, faster drying
Light Use Decorative pieces, bedroom furniture Standard water-based Color preservation, easy application
Outdoor Patio tables, garden furniture Marine/Spar urethane UV protection, weather resistance

Wood Type Considerations

Different wood species respond uniquely to various finish types, making wood-specific selection crucial for optimal results. Light woods may yellow under oil-based finishes, while dark woods benefit from the warm tones that oil-based products provide. Understanding these interactions prevents disappointing color changes that compromise your project's appearance. This consideration becomes especially important when working with techniques covered in our water-based application guide.

💡 Wood-Specific Recommendations

  • Light Woods (Maple, Ash, Pine): Choose water-based to preserve natural color
  • Medium Woods (Cherry, Birch): Either type works, consider desired warmth level
  • Dark Woods (Walnut, Mahogany): Oil-based enhances rich grain patterns
  • Exotic Woods: Test on scraps first - some species react unexpectedly
  • Carved Details: Thin wipe-on formulations penetrate complex surfaces better

Surface Preparation Excellence

Perfect surface preparation forms the foundation of every successful finish application. Even the highest-quality polyurethane cannot overcome poor preparation, making this step crucial for long-term performance. Systematic preparation eliminates variables that cause finish failures while creating optimal conditions for product adhesion and appearance. Similar principles apply whether you're using oil-based preparations or water-based systems.

Professional Preparation Sequence

  1. Progressive Sanding: Start with 120-grit and progress through 150, 180, ending with 220-grit for smooth surfaces
  2. Dust Removal: Use tack cloth or compressed air to remove all sanding residue completely
  3. Wood Conditioner: Apply pre-stain conditioner to prevent blotching on soft woods like pine
  4. Environmental Control: Maintain 65-75°F temperature and 40-60% humidity during application
  5. Final Inspection: Check for missed scratches, dents, or contamination under raking light

Application Tool Selection

Selecting appropriate application tools significantly impacts finish quality and ease of application. Different polyurethane types perform best with specific brush types, roller configurations, or spray equipment settings. Understanding these tool relationships helps you achieve smooth, even finishes while minimizing cleanup time and material waste.

Recommended Application Tools

  • Oil-Based Polyurethane: Natural bristle brushes or high-density foam rollers
  • Water-Based Polyurethane: Synthetic bristle brushes or microfiber rollers
  • Spray Application: HVLP systems with proper tip selection for material viscosity
  • Wipe-On Methods: Lint-free cotton cloths or microfiber applicator pads
  • Detail Work: Artist brushes for carved areas and complex shapes

Application-Related Issues

Most finishing problems stem from application errors rather than product defects. Environmental conditions, tool selection, or technique variations create predictable problems with known solutions. Recognizing these patterns helps you diagnose issues quickly and implement appropriate corrections. Understanding these challenges becomes particularly important when working with specialized techniques like those described in our shellac application guide.

⚠️ Common Application Problems

Problem Cause Prevention Solution
Brush Marks Wrong brush type or technique Use appropriate brush, light pressure Sand lightly, reapply with proper technique
Bubbles Shaking can, applying too thick Stir gently, thin coats only Pop bubbles immediately, sand if dried
Cloudy Finish High humidity, contamination Control environment, clean surfaces Strip and restart in proper conditions
Poor Adhesion Inadequate preparation Thorough sanding, dust removal Remove finish, prepare properly

Frequently Asked Questions

How many coats of polyurethane should I apply to table tops?

Apply 3-4 thin coats for optimal protection. The first coat seals the wood, the second builds protection, and the third provides durability. Heavy-use surfaces like dining tables benefit from a fourth coat. Sand lightly between coats with 220-grit paper for smooth results.

Can I apply water-based polyurethane over oil-based stain?

Yes, but the oil-based stain must be completely cured (typically 24-48 hours). Sand lightly with 220-grit paper and apply a test patch first. Some stains may cause adhesion problems, so testing is essential before committing to the full project.

What's the difference between satin and semi-gloss polyurethane?

Satin finish (40-50 gloss units) provides subtle sheen that hides scratches and fingerprints better, making it ideal for dining tables. Semi-gloss (60-70 gloss units) offers more durability and easier cleaning but shows imperfections more readily. Choose based on usage and maintenance preferences.

Why does my polyurethane finish feel rough after drying?

Roughness typically results from dust contamination during application or raised grain from water-based products. Sand lightly with 320-grit paper between coats, use dust-free environments, and consider grain raising sealer for water-based finishes on certain woods.

How long should I wait before using a newly finished table?

Oil-based polyurethane: Wait 24-48 hours for light use, 7-10 days for full cure. Water-based: 4-6 hours for light use, 3-5 days for complete hardness. Full chemical cure takes 30 days for both types, when maximum durability is achieved.
